Welcome to the Driftline identity team. The password reset flow revamp (project Emberline) replaced email-only resets with a staged verification service. If the verifier backend stalls, resets queue in Holdpen and auto-retry every five minutes. On-call should only intervene if the queue exceeds an hour. Manual drain requires admin access to the Holdpen console, which is unlocked with the recovery passphrase below.

unlock words, fafog-tajop: fendor-kasix

Ticket #: Transcoding farm node replacement — sign-off needed

Three worker nodes in the Quillstone transcoding farm were swapped after repeated thermal shutdowns. New nodes passed the standard render benchmark and produced bit-identical output on the reference clip set. Queue throughput is back to baseline. Before this ticket closes and the old hardware is decommissioned, formal sign-off is required from the person named below.

named custodian: Tamys Rusdor Tamix

- [ ] Validator plugin system (Quillgate 3.2): Confirm that third-party validator plugins load only from the signed plugin registry and that signature checks cannot be bypassed via the legacy path flag. Verify each plugin runs in the restricted interpreter with no filesystem or network capability, and that schema declarations are checked before execution. Security reviewer must sign off on the manifest allowlist and the rejection audit log. Attach sign-off against the candidate build recorded below.

pipeline stamp: htk4_66df

// Rate-parity checker for the Harborline hotel network.
// On-call: if parity alerts spike, it's usually the crawl
// cadence outpacing partner cache refresh, not real price
// drift. Widen the tolerance band before paging vendors.
// All knobs live in the constants directly below; change
// them here, never inline. Current defaults:

tuning table, kawep-tawif:
CAPS = {
    "olidor": 80,
    "belion": 7,
    "quenys": 225,
    "druox": 839,
    "fraath": 482,
}